framing my photo

Since I wanted my photo to really stand out, I decided to frame it using the Nested Arches Stamps & coordinating dies. I heat embossed the sentiment “Life is a journey, and love is what makes that journey worthwile” with some WOW! Metallic Gold Rich Pale Super Fine embossing powder on a piece of white cardstock.

I absolutely love creating interactive scrapbooking layouts and the A2 slider die is perfect for that! You could hide another photo underneath it or add some hidden journaling, like I did.

For the base of this slider card I used a patterned paper in matching colors from the Good Times collection to break up the floral pattern.

Embellishing

I kept the embellishing (apart from the die cut Tuberose Washi flowers) relatively simple and only added a chipboard flair and two cardstock stickers. For the title I used a gold foiled sentiment from the new Foiled Sentiment Ephemera. And of course I had to add a few color-coordinated enamel dots and also some Metallic Gold Pearls to repeat the gold of the washi tape & the embossing.
